The Haven Receives Able Trust Grant

Business

The Haven, an established non-profit with a legacy of over 60-years in the community to provide programs and services for children and adults with disabilities, has been awarded $250,000 through Able Trust’s Strategic Employment Placement Initiatives grant. Funding from this grant will help support The Haven’s Careers Without Limits program. The disability-neutral program supports students residing in Sarasota-Manatee counties with varying types and degrees of physical, sensory, developmental, learning, mental health and/or multiple disabilities. Careers Without Limits assists currently enrolled individuals at State College of Florida and/or University of South Florida-Sarasota/Manatee, the two largest educational institutions in the region, in their transition from post-secondary education to long-term employment by providing counseling, training and placement services.
